Thatz because NSE at eod only gives one file which contains data of all the stocks. If someone has to create an app which will just download data of few companies then the app has to download the eod csv file, search for the selected companies, save the data somewhere. again download the next days eod file, search for the selected companies and so on.

There are no speed benefits since the app has to download the whole eod csv file and the filtering process is very complicated. No one is going to do that for free.
